adal

    1熱度

    1回答

    我使用此代碼示例:https://github.com/Azure-Samples/active-directory-dotnet-graphapi-web,我知道這個代碼示例是使用客戶端庫,但如果我想perfrom查詢(使用httpclient)直接使用API​​調用,我使用下面的代碼來獲取訪問令牌緩存: string userObjectID = ClaimsPrincipal.Current

    0熱度

    2回答

    我試圖從Azure AD系統檢索身份驗證令牌。我已經嘗試了許多不同的配置async方法以及await命令的方法,但每次出現錯誤「任務被取消」。 我在aspx頁面裏有async =「true」。 任何想法,我需要做不同的做法,以獲得成功的請求和檢索令牌。 相同的代碼在控制檯應用程序中起作用,所以我假設問題與異步操作發生的方式有關。 我的代碼如下: protected async void Login

    0熱度

    1回答

    我有一個基於站點的Web應用程序,它通過AAD登錄驗證用戶身份。如果登錄成功,將用戶重定向到與訪問令牌的應用程序(這部分全部完成使用adal_angular.js/adal.js) 令牌隨後被傳遞到一個站點基於API,它在獲得一個新的令牌代表用戶根據此示例調用下游API(https://github.com/Azure-Samples/active-directory-dotnet-webapi-

    -1熱度

    2回答

    我們有一個使用阿達爾來驗證用戶的桌面應用程序,使用此代碼: AuthenticationResult result = null; var context = new AuthenticationContext(aadTenantDomain); result = await context.AcquireTokenAsync(resourceId, clientId, returnUrl,

    1熱度

    1回答

    我有一個角度(1.x)SPA,並試圖通過ADAL來保護它,以通過Azure AD需要身份驗證。 但是,即使是標有requireADLogin: true的路由/頁面/狀態似乎也允許用戶訪問它們而不需要授權。 我不知道是否問題是我使用angular-ui-router(0.4.2)而不是ngRoute,因此我沒有真正考慮到我對路由/狀態的配置。 我的HTML模板顯示userInfo並在這{"isAu

    1熱度

    2回答

    我想將PowerBI儀表板嵌入到我的客戶MVC門戶中。我的客戶沒有AAD帳戶,所以當他們訪問網站時他們無法登錄到Live,他們以個人權限登錄到我的MVC網站。 我已經在PowerBI/AAD上註冊了我的App,並擁有ClientID和Secret。我打電話給AAD並獲得一個授權碼,然後我用它來獲取成功返回的認證令牌。 當我使用訪問令牌來獲取儀表板時,它會不斷被403 Forbidden拒絕。 我已

    1熱度

    1回答

    我學習此代碼示例:https://github.com/Azure-Samples/active-directory-dotnet-graphapi-web,是的,我可以在AuthorizationCodeReceived中獲取訪問令牌: AuthenticationHelper.token = result.AccessToken; 但我如何獲得刷新令牌?result.RefreshToken不

    0熱度

    2回答

    我正嘗試使用Outlook REST API從用戶的Outlook郵件中獲取電子郵件。我已經能夠成功地驗證用戶,並得到用戶的訪問令牌,但是,當我試圖讓一個AJAX調用到Outlook REST API,我得到以下錯誤: GET https://outlook.office.com/api/v2.0/me/messages?callback=jQuery31008093694845457056_14

    0熱度

    1回答

    我得到以下錯誤: 錯誤無法安裝包「Microsoft.IdentityModel.Clients.ActiveDirectory 3.13.1」。您正在嘗試將此程序包安裝到以'.NETPortable,Version = v4.5,Profile = Profile111'爲目標的項目中,但該程序包不包含任何與該框架兼容的程序集引用或內容文件。有關更多信息,請聯繫軟件包作者。 據我所知,修復方法是

    1熱度

    1回答

    我有一個msdynamics CRM線索帳戶,註冊我的CRM在Azure中的Active Directory爲Web應用程序/ API和URL爲http://localhost,我給了允許爲了動態CRM在線作爲檢查的委託允許。 下面是我使用來獲取代碼的access_token private static AuthenticationResult getAccessTokenFromUserCre